As the Senior Site Supervisor, you will:

  • Assist individuals with their ADLs such as hygiene, cooking meals, etc. and help them to function as independently as possible in a variety of home life situations and community settings
  • Complete the ISP documentation which includes assessments, support strategies, modification of ISP and progress notes as required
  • Attend meetings with DDS and follow up with the Program Director or Director of Residential Services as required
  • Ensure that house meetings are regularly scheduled and that minutes are kept in the house meeting notebook
  • Implement systems and lines of communication with program staff, DDS, families, guardians and other involved providers to ensure that individuals receive quality services in their home
  • Participate in the interviewing, hiring, orientation an training of staff who possess the qualifications and qualities to meet program needs
  • Provide supervision and participates in evaluation and disciplinary action for assigned staff, in accordance with agency and division policies and timelines
  • Develop and post the monthly staffing schedule commensurate with individual needs and within budget limitations, including necessary scheduling of relief and overtime staffing
  • Track staff compliance with mandated orientation, training and certification requirements for their position
  • Ensuring a safe living environment by knowing emergency plans, fire escape routes, and safely store medications
  • Manage all expense reports in an organized manner
